@import "mixins"; #hovercard { @include border-radius(2px); @include box-shadow(0, 0, 5px, #666666); position: relative; background-color: $background; height: 70px; border: 1px solid #999999; .avatar { position: relative; float: left; height: 70px !important; width: 70px !important; top: 0 !important; margin: { right: 10px; left: 0; } } padding: 5px { bottom: 25px; }; h4 { margin-bottom: 10px; overflow:hidden; } a { color: $blue; font-weight: bold !important; } .hovercard_footer { position: absolute; bottom: 0; left: 0; background-color: #eeeeee; width: 100%; min-height: 19px; font-size: smaller; border-top: 1px solid #cccccc; .footer_container { padding: 1px 5px; .hashtags { overflow: hidden; white-space: nowrap; text-overflow: ellipsis; } a { color: #999999; margin-right: 4px; font-weight: normal; } } } } #hovercard_container { position: absolute; display: none; z-index: 10; min-width: 250px; max-width: 300px; padding: 10px { top: 5px; } }